肉碱对高脂饲料喂养的半饥饿大鼠脂肪代谢的改善作用

摘    要:目的:探讨补充外源性肉碱对高脂饲料喂养的半饥饿大鼠脂肪代谢的影响。方法:用限食的方法造成半饥饿大鼠模型,在给予高脂饲料基础上,观察补充肉碱的半饥饿动物2周后血浆肉碱浓度、附睾脂肪垫重量、尿酮体排出、血浆脂肪酶活性、肌肉肉碱棕榈酰基转移酶活性以及甘油三酯分泌及清除速率等指标的变化。结果:补充肉碱的动物血浆游离肉碱浓度显著高于正常对照组和半饥饿对照组;尿酮体排出显著低于半饥饿对照组;血浆脂肪酶活性和肌肉肉碱棕榈酰基转移酶活性显著高于正常对照组和半饥饿对照组;甘油三酯分泌速率也显著高于半饥饿对照组。结论:补充外源性肉碱能够显著提高高脂饲料喂养的半饥饿大鼠血中游离肉碱浓度,加速动物体内脂肪代谢。

Lipid metabolism is improved by L- carnitine in semi- starved rats fed on high fat diet

Abstract:AIM: To investigate the effects of exogenous L - carnitine on lipid metabolism in semi - starved rats fed on high fat diet. METHODS: The semi - starved rats were restricted half in calorie intake on high fat diet for 2 week. L - carnitine was supplied at dose of 250 mg/kg· bw. The changes of plasma carnitine concentration, urinary excretion of ketone body, serum lipase activity, muscle carnitine palmitoyl transferase activity, triglyceride secretion and clearance rate were measured. RESULTS: The results showed that the concentration of plasma free camitine increased significantly in carnitine supplemented rats compared to normal and semi - starved rats. The activities of muscle carnitine palmitoyhransferase and serum lipase were significantly enhanced in carnitine supplemented rats. The triglyceride secretion rate (TGSR) was also improved remarkably by carnitine supplementation. Meanwhile, the urinary excretion of ketone body was reduced significantly in carnitine supplemented rats compared to semi - starved rats. CONCLUSION: It is concluded that carnitine supplementation can significantly increase the plasma concentration of free carnitine and accelerate the lipid metabolism in semi - starved rats fed on high fat diet.
